Baoyu Yang is a scholar working on Molecular Biology, Mechanical Engineering and Food Science. According to data from OpenAlex, Baoyu Yang has authored 34 papers receiving a total of 418 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Molecular Biology, 10 papers in Mechanical Engineering and 8 papers in Food Science. Recurrent topics in Baoyu Yang’s work include Advanced Thermodynamic Systems and Engines (7 papers), Infant Nutrition and Health (6 papers) and Refrigeration and Air Conditioning Technologies (5 papers). Baoyu Yang is often cited by papers focused on Advanced Thermodynamic Systems and Engines (7 papers), Infant Nutrition and Health (6 papers) and Refrigeration and Air Conditioning Technologies (5 papers). Baoyu Yang collaborates with scholars based in China, Egypt and Hong Kong. Baoyu Yang's co-authors include Yong Zhang, Shiyun Chen, Xiaoyang Pang, Shuwen Zhang, Jiaping Lv, Xiaoxi Xu, Jing Lü, Yan Liu, Yangbo Hu and Liu Liu and has published in prestigious journals such as PLoS ONE, Food Chemistry and Chemosphere.
